The United Nations (UN), in a report, says global food prices have gone up significantly, jumping to their fastest monthly rate in over ten years.
The UN global food index has been showing an increase in trend in global food cost for the past 12 months.
The report noted that on an annual basis food prices were up 39.7% in May – the biggest month-on-month gain since October 2010.
Suppliers have been affected by disruptions to production, labor, and transport during the pandemic.
There have been widespread concerns about inflation and the impact it could have on the world’s economic recovery.
